Mrs. Eva Collard visited her friends in Camas a couple days last week. T.E.Rogers, wife and daughter Zonweiss of McMinnville,Oregon visited his sister,Mrs. Collard, the later part of the week. Chas. Baab will give a dance in the packing house on Sat. evening Ocober 3rd. Thos. Atkins whose house burned recently has ordered the lumber for a fine new residence and will build soon. Geo. Allen is able tobe about hsi work again. Carl Carlson formerly contractor on the railroad visited at teh home of Mr.Burrell Sunday. Arthur Anderson of Camas visited friends at Fisher Sunday. Mrs. J.G. Gentry, a brother,Mr.King, is visiting at her home. Frank Charlton who has been visiting with the family of A.J. Lee left for Selms, Cali., Saturday. Nellie Marble is home again from the cannery at Fisher. She says there are more girls than work.
